Exegesis
The temporal clause ba-et hahi {בָּעֵת הַהִיא | bāʿēt hahî} ‘at-that-time’ situates these acts historically. The repeating vav-consecutives and construct chains reflect the Hebrew narrative’s tight causal and temporal progression.
In context — 2 Chronicles 16:10
And Asa became angry with the seer and confined him in the house of the stocks , for he was enraged with him over this. And Asa oppressed some of the people at that time.
